收集.js | first()函数
first()函数给出集合的第一个值。简单地说,它返回第一个值或第一个方法返回集合中通过给定条件的第一个元素。在 JavaScript 中,首先将数组转换为集合,然后将函数应用于集合。
句法:
data.first(e)
参数:此函数接受如上所述和如下所述的单个参数:
- e :该参数包含一个必须通过集合传递的条件
返回值:处理后的值
下面的例子说明了 collect.js 中的first()函数
示例 1:在此示例中,我们获取一个集合,然后使用first()函数获取第一个值。
Javascript
// It is used to import collect.js library
const collect = require('collect.js');
const nums = [0 , 1 , 2 , 3 , 4 , 5 , 6 , 7 , 8 , 9];
const data = collect(nums);
let value = data.first(e => e =4);
console.log(value);
Javascript
// It is used to import collect.js library
const collect = require('collect.js');
const num = [0 , 1 , 2 , 3 , -4 , 5 , -6 , 7 , 8 , 9];
const data = collect(num);
let value = data.first(e => e < 0);
console.log(value);
输出 :
0
示例 2:在此示例中,我们将获得第一个负值。
Javascript
// It is used to import collect.js library
const collect = require('collect.js');
const num = [0 , 1 , 2 , 3 , -4 , 5 , -6 , 7 , 8 , 9];
const data = collect(num);
let value = data.first(e => e < 0);
console.log(value);
输出:
-4
参考: https ://collect.js.org/api/first.html